You know, you can always use the noodles and ditch the "flavor packet" and add your own lower-sodium spices! Or some chopped up veggies - small pieces will cook in the hot water and add flavor.

Make up a ziplock with a teaspoon or so of onion flakes, some rosemary and thyme, and whatever else you might like, add a little soy or salt - you control the amount - and there you have yummy, healthier noodles. Still warm, still tasty, less sodium!
